#[repr(C)]pub struct VkImportMetalIOSurfaceInfoEXT {
pub sType: VkStructureType,
pub pNext: *const c_void,
pub ioSurface: IOSurfaceRef,
}Fields§
§sType: VkStructureType§pNext: *const c_void§ioSurface: IOSurfaceRefTrait Implementations§
Source§impl Clone for VkImportMetalIOSurfaceInfoEXT
impl Clone for VkImportMetalIOSurfaceInfoEXT
Source§fn clone(&self) -> VkImportMetalIOSurfaceInfoEXT
fn clone(&self) -> VkImportMetalIOSurfaceInfoEXT
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reimpl Copy for VkImportMetalIOSurfaceInfoEXT
Auto Trait Implementations§
impl Freeze for VkImportMetalIOSurfaceInfoEXT
impl RefUnwindSafe for VkImportMetalIOSurfaceInfoEXT
impl !Send for VkImportMetalIOSurfaceInfoEXT
impl !Sync for VkImportMetalIOSurfaceInfoEXT
impl Unpin for VkImportMetalIOSurfaceInfoEXT
impl UnwindSafe for VkImportMetalIOSurfaceInfoEXT
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more